Infrastructure partnerships Gannett Fleming is a long-established private AEC firm with a broad North American footprint and a focus on transportation, water resources, life sciences, and energy. Target clients in regional transportation authorities, water utilities, and education sectors could benefit from expanded collaboration, given the firm’s emphasis on safety, resilience, and sustainability.
Recent expansions Strategic growth actions include the TranSystems merger in 2024 and ongoing leadership hires across key markets. This indicates an expanding service footprint and stronger capabilities in transit, rail, and large-scale infrastructure—opportunities to pitch integrated, multi-discipline solutions for complex projects.
Water and resilience Recent leadership hires in Water and Environment and notable project wins such as the Allens Creek Reservoir phase signal a strengths convergence in water, resilience, and sustainable infrastructure. Sales targets include water agencies, federal and state programs, and utilities seeking climate-resilient design, flood protection, and drought mitigation.
